Number of Uninsured Spiking Due to Layoffs – Valley News

Read article - Quotes Elliott Fisher, professor of The Dartmouth Institute for Health Policy and Clinical Practice, about a recent report from the National Center for Coverage Innovation. The report showed that tens of thousands of New Hampshire residents lost their health insurance as a result of layoffs during the pandemic. Fisher warned that the number could be higher, as the study only looked at data until May. "As with everything else in the United States, when things go wrong, the people who suffer are low-income people and racial minorities because of centuries of systemic racism," Fisher said. "The burden of a loss of employment and loss of insurance is going to fall squarely on the poor." (Picked up by Concord Monitor and Manchester Ink Link.)
